Output 8ddc741d706b2e47abbcfbe98f2751483050cb5b9004a7738b5b93ea10c45efc:9

value
23776689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94aa4748e6ae1c00256feb43c2832b5a9e1414a8 OP_EQUAL
address
3FF5v68L3wQP72Ek73GRBGye61FHNCsVYV
transaction
8ddc741d706b2e47abbcfbe98f2751483050cb5b9004a7738b5b93ea10c45efc
spent
true